A viral proposal to crown President Emmerson Mnangagwa emperor of a restored Mutapa Empire has sparked debate. Tendai Ruben Mbofana examines the historical record, arguing that the Mutapa Empire, Great Zimbabwe, the Rozvi State and the Ndebele Kingdom are being selectively interpreted to advance a modern political narrative.
Thomas Mapfumo's reported decision to accept a US$1 million performance package from businessman Wicknell Chivayo has divided Zimbabweans. Is the Chimurenga legend abandoning his principles, or are critics demanding impossible sacrifices from a man who deserves financial security after decades of service to the nation?
